On Sunday, November 3, two senior English majors had the opportunity to read their creative writing at the Baltimore Book Festival. The reading was part of the annual University Writers’ Program, hosted each year by the Ivy.

Professor Meagan Nyland’s ENG 325 Creative Writing class read their original Halloween or spooky season themed short stories at the Spooky Stories event. It was free and students were encouraged to bring guests.
